Here's an idea on the character sheet that would cause minimal load on the server.
1) generate a new sheet each time a change is made. Instead of having the application connect to the database each time someone makes a request for the character sheet, actually write a hard copy of the sheet to the server. this will decrease database load significantly. the sheet would only need to be updated each time a new skill is trained for each character.
2) make the character sheet optional. by default, disable access tot he character sheet for everyone, and let them enable it themselves, PER CHARACTER. so the application is only generating the sheets for people who actually use it.
3) use javascript. when you generate a sheet, write the date the current skill in training will be complete to a javascript variable. then, use javascript to determine the time as it counts down. THIS ACTUALLY IMPROVES the sheet, and will reduce the need to refresh the page each time you want to see how much longer the skill will take to train.
4) as for the XML, make this optional as well. since you can't embed javascript into the XML, simply supply the date the current skill in training will be complete.
I would be happy to donate my time to develop such a system, and I think everyone on here, myself included, would love to see the sheet back up.
So many people these days design applications where the database is queried constantly, at least once a page. DATABASE CALLS ARE EXPENSIVE! Use them as few as possible! Yes, IO calls are expensive as well, but as long as you are making an IO call (to write a file to the filesystem) only once each character who OPTED-IN to the character sheet "program" actually STARTS training a new skill, you're golden.
This scenario would 1) cut server load for the character sheet at least 60% (very rought estimate) 2) improve the sheet itself, using javascript to display a constantly counting down training time remaining vs needing to refresh the sheet every few minutes 3) improve the quality of the xml data. heck, you could probably even code scripts that would send an email alert when the skill is done training if we knew exactly what date/time that would be. 4) make everyone on the board very happy. 5) earn the ccp all the strippers, booze and drugs in my hanger as well ;)
